I recently purchased a creative labs sound blaster audigy fx 5.1 from amazon. I am having multiple issues with it. After "upgrading" from my on board audio (asrock b85m pro4) I experienced no performance increase. I use ath m50 headphones. After gaming, listening to headphone tests, plugging in my Lav, handheld, and shotgun microphone I experienced very little to no performance increase. The only real difference I found was plugging in my atr 6550 to the sound card on mic in. Not only this, but I also started to receive a hissing noise every time I moved my mouse around. I couldn't solve it in my settings, so I decided to reboot and see if that did anything (turn it on and off right?). When I rebooted I got a BSOD. Is there anything I'm missing? I updated drivers. I uninstalled it and I'm seriously consider selling/ possibly returning it.
 
Solution
If you do not hear a benefit and do not like it, return it. the ath-m50's do not benefit much from an amp, and it would be better to get an external DAC. The hissing could be electrical interference along the signal path, or the psu, and the external DAC would help with that.
